The Russian Defense Ministry has published video footage featuring the newest Sukhoi T-50 fifth generation fighter (PAK FA or Prospective Airborne Complex of Frontline Aviation). The video was published for Russian Aerospace Force Day.
The unique footage also features MiG-29KUB naval fighter, Yak-130 advanced jet trainer, Su-35S fighter, Su-33 naval fighter, Tu-95 strategic bomber, as well as Strizhi (The Swifts) and Russkiye Vityazi (The Russian Knights) aerobatic performance teams.
The footage was recorded by Pavel Novikov from an Antonov An-12 military transport aircraft in south Russia this year.
